The Common Desktop Environment was created by a collaboration of Sun, HP, IBM, DEC, SCO, Fujitsu and Hitachi. Used on a selection of commercial UNIXs, it is now available as open-source software for the first time.




Submarine is a command-line program for searching and downloading the right subtitles for movies. Subtitles are searched based on movie file hashes and downloaded from online subtitle services. Downloaded subtitles are automatically renamed and saved next to corresponding files.

signal-cli is a commandline interface for the Signal messenger. It supports registering, verifying, sending and receiving messages. signal-cli uses a patched libsignal-service-java, extracted from the Signal-Android source code.
